KYIV, February 22 /Ukrinform/. The Svoboda faction is preparing for registration in the Verkhovna Rada a bill on the transfer of Ukrainian President Viktor Yanukovych's residence in Mezhyhirya to state ownership.

Svoboda faction deputy Andriy Illienko said this from the parliament's rostrum on Saturday, a Ukrinform correspondent reported.

"It has just been reported that Mezhyhirya is now open to visitors, and people are let in – Yanukovych is already not there. The Svoboda faction is currently registering in parliament a draft resolution on the transfer of Mezhyhirya to state ownership," Illienko said.

He added that an orphanage could be opened in Mezhyhirya.
